Abstract

The objective of this study is to propose a model-based method, adapted to patients with severe aortic stenosis (AS), in order to reproduce left ventricle (LV) pressure and volume from patient specific data. A formal sensitivity analysis is proposed, focused on left ventricle volume and pressure. The most influent parameters of this analysis are then selected to be identified in a parameter identification strategy and provide a patient specific pressure curve. This was implemented on 3 AS patients and a close match was observed between experimental and simulated pressure and volume curves. The global root mean square error (RMSE) for pressure and volume curves are respectively 21.8 $(\pm 1.8)$ mmHg and 14.8 $(\pm 9.4)ml$,. The model-based approach proposed shows promising results to generate accurate LV pressure and volume in AS case.
